Taboola.com Ltd.
Taboola.com, Ltd., together with its subsidiaries, operates in artificial intelligence-based algorithmic engine platform in Israel, the United Kingdom, the United States, and internationally. It offers Taboola, a platform that partners with websites, devices, and mobile apps, collectively referred to as digital properties; recommend editorial content and advertisements on the open web; digital properties use Taboola's recommendation platform to achieve their business goals, such as driving new audiences to their sites and apps or increasing engagement with existing audiences. It also provides monetization opportunities to publishers. Taboola.com, Ltd. was founded in 2007 and is headquartered in New York, New York.
